A unique opportunity to vacation in a rambling country estate on the
shores of idylic Little Glen Lake in the heart of the Sleeping Bear
Dunes National Lakeshore.
Situated on 200 feet of the southern shore of Little Glen Lake
midway between Glen Arbor & Empire and nestling on two acres of
grounds. The home has extensive living areas, six bedrooms, six
bathrooms & even boasts its very own boathouse. The home offers more
than ample space for the largest extended family to spread their
wings and enjoy a relaxing vacation.
